从LLM中完全消除矩阵乘法,效果出奇得好,10亿参数跑在FPGA上接近...
为了解决这一挑战,研究人员探索了不依赖于矩阵乘法的替代方法来混合token。通过采用结合了逐元素操作和累积的三值RNN,可以构建一个MatMul-free的tokenmixer。在各种RNN架构中,GRU因其简单高效而著称,它在比长短期记忆网络(LSTM)使用更少的门控单元和结构更简单的情况下,实现了类似的性能。因此,研究人员...
清华姚班本科生连发两作,十年来最大改进:矩阵乘法接近理论最优
对于2乘2的矩阵而言,这意味着需要进行2??3;,也就是8次乘法操作。1969年,数学家VolkerStrassen发现了一种更精巧的方法,只需7个乘法步骤和18个加法步骤,就能完成2×2矩阵的乘法运算。两年后,计算机科学家ShmuelWinograd证明,对于2×2矩阵来说,7步乘法确实是绝对最小值。Str...
介绍一种transformer稀疏神经网络的硬件加速器算法
文章设计不仅具有一个能以高计算效率执行稀疏和密集矩阵乘法的统一计算引擎,还具有一个可扩展的softmax模块,以避免频繁的片外内存访问,消除了中间片外数据通信的延迟。
10倍加速LLM计算效率:消失的矩阵乘
无矩阵乘法率通道混合器:GLU与BitLinear层:通道混合:模型的这一部分用于在嵌入维度之间混合信息。在传统做法中,这一步通常用含有矩阵乘法操作的密集层来完成。方法:论文将密集层替换为BitLinear层。由于BitLinear层使用三值权重,它们实际上执行的是逐元素的加法和减法操作。门控线性单元(GLU):GLU用于控制信息在...
量子力学之矩阵力学
矩阵作为某些对象(实数、复数等)的阵列,本身也可以作为一个对象,有属于它的代数(加法与乘法)。矩阵满足结合律和分配律,但是一般来说不满足交换律。这恰是它能在量子力学中发挥作用的原因。量子力学的一个被传得神乎其神的特点不过就是物理量(算符)的非交换性(满足非交换代数。其实转动在经典力学里一样遵从非交换...
线性代数学与练第12讲 :分块矩阵的基本运算与拉普拉斯定理
二、分块矩阵的运算作为一类元素为矩阵的矩阵,当然也有矩阵的基本运算,比如加法、数乘、矩阵乘法、转置等,由于其元素的特殊性,当然也有自己的一些不同的运算规律和要求.下面在将分块矩阵视为矩阵对象的基础上,来讨论分块矩阵的这些运算法则.基本原理:在满足矩阵运算前提的基础上,首先将每个子块看作"元素",...
H100利用率飙升至75%!英伟达亲自下场FlashAttention三代升级
但是,第一代的FlashAttention也遗留下了并行性不够强、工作分区划分不合理,以及非矩阵乘法较多(GPU计算单元处理矩阵乘法比非矩阵速度更快)的问题。针对这一问题,第二代FlashAttention通过重写softmax,减少了重新缩放操作、边界检查和因果屏蔽操作的次数,使得大部分计算集中在矩阵乘法上。
AI大模型与手机OS的深度融合,为何要看vivo?
10月10日,在2024vivo开发者大会上,vivo再交答卷,发布了全新AI战略——蓝心智能,并带来全面升级的自研蓝心大模型矩阵、OriginOS5、蓝河操作系统2,以及在安全、人文、生态合作等方面的最新成果。需要指出的是,虽然新产品众多,但核心都是围绕着蓝心智能所展开,它是大模型技术与手机操作系统深度融合后的个人智能,是...
矩阵通俗解读:一探数学背后的神奇密码
3、矩阵的运算也是其重要的一部分。虽然看起来可能有些复杂,但只要我们掌握了基本的运算规则,就能够轻松应对。比如,矩阵的加法就是对应位置上的数字相加,而矩阵的乘法则需要满足一定的条件,并按照特定的步骤进行。这些运算不仅在数学领域有着广泛的应用,也在我们的日常生活中发挥着重要的作用。
深度|NVIDIA副总裁谈加速计算与AI:变革之力,潮起时,众船皆升
但许多在HPC社区中的算法受益于矩阵数学、矩阵乘法、并行计算,我们在2012年第一次接触到人工智能Alexnet,那时GPU中还没有Tensor核心,研究人员发现了CUDA,并在一个人工智能用例中应用了它,在那之后,我们开始设计和思考他们需要什么来加速人工智能,加速Tensor核心,向设计中添加Tensor核心,并于2017年发布,Jason展示了首款...